GRSISort
Created by P.C. Bender
Developement Team: P.C. Bender, R. Dunlop, V. Bildstein
An extension of the ROOT analysis Framework
TVirtualDecay Class Referenceabstract

Definition at line 95 of file TDecay.h.

Public Member Functions

 TVirtualDecay ()
 
 ~TVirtualDecay () override=default
 
virtual void DrawComponents (Option_t *opt="", Bool_t color_flag=true)
 
void Print (Option_t *opt="") const override=0
 

Private Member Functions

virtual TDecayFit const * GetFitFunction ()=0
 

#include <TDecay.h>

+ Inheritance diagram for TVirtualDecay:
+ Collaboration diagram for TVirtualDecay:

Constructor & Destructor Documentation

◆ TVirtualDecay()

TVirtualDecay::TVirtualDecay ( )
inline

Definition at line 97 of file TDecay.h.

◆ ~TVirtualDecay()

TVirtualDecay::~TVirtualDecay ( )
overridedefault

Member Function Documentation

◆ DrawComponents()

void TVirtualDecay::DrawComponents ( Option_t *  opt = "",
Bool_t  color_flag = true 
)
virtual

Reimplemented in TDecay, and TDecayChain.

Definition at line 120 of file TDecay.cxx.

Referenced by TDecayFit::DrawComponents().

◆ GetFitFunction()

virtual TDecayFit const* TVirtualDecay::GetFitFunction ( )
privatepure virtual

Implemented in TDecay, TDecayChain, and TSingleDecay.

◆ Print()

void TVirtualDecay::Print ( Option_t *  opt = "") const
overridepure virtual

Implemented in TDecay, TDecayChain, and TSingleDecay.